Morgan Rogers wearing a Chelsea shirt at his official signing ceremony at Stamford Bridge.

Chelsea Football Club has confirmed the signing of forward Morgan Rogers from Aston Villa. The 23-year-old international joins the squad on a contract lasting until 2033 and is expected to play a key role under manager Xabi Alonso for the upcoming 2026/27 campaign.

Rogers arrives at Stamford Bridge with a strong track record in the Premier League. During his time at Aston Villa, he contributed to 40 goals across 85 appearances. His performance helped the team secure a top-four league finish and capture the UEFA Europa League title last season.

Beyond his club success, Rogers has become a consistent presence for the England national team since his senior debut in November 2024. He has earned 22 caps and featured for his country during this summer's FIFA World Cup tournament.

The forward expressed his long-standing admiration for the club, noting his excitement to work with the current manager and the rest of the squad. Supporters can look forward to seeing Rogers in action as the team prepares for the new season.
